Chris Bryce
Chris Bryce is Chief Executive of Freelancers & Contractors Services Association. Moving from his previous role as CEO of The Association of Independent Professionals and the Self Employed (IPSE), Chris joined FCSA with an accomplished record of delivering excellence, growth, cultural change, and influence across a range of complex businesses and non-profits. His overall aim is to ensure all parties in the supply chain – especially workers served by FCSA members – can expect the highest levels of compliance, transparency, and reliability and to raise standards of compliance across the industry.
Chris began his career in sales, becoming Sales Director of a business logistics company and then moving on to become its General Manager. He then stepped into the world of contracting and consultancy at several financial institutions, delivering multiple global-scale change programmes as a consultant Programme Director. Chris has also acted as President of The European Forum of Independent Professionals (EFIP), a collaboration of national associations from across Europe which represents independent professionals at EU level through targeted research and advocacy.

Richard Charnock
Richard has spent many years in management, with experience in the military, logistics, sales and then recruitment. He joined the REC in 2009 from a role as a front-line recruiter and business owner and has demonstrated that he is passionate and committed to the professionalism of the industry. Whilst at the REC, Richard has been instrumental in developing recruitment as a career of choice by designing, implementing and launching the first recruitment qualifications to be accredited by government.
In his present role as the Director of Operations, Richard is focused on ensuring that all REC products work for recruiters, ensuring members receive excellent value in an ever-changing market place.

Samantha Hurley
As Operations Director at The Association of Professional Staffing Companies Sam has responsibility for the development of APSCo’s presence and reputation within the UK. She ensures innovation, development and improved delivery of existing and new members services, resources, and engagement through the various delivery teams, and the continuing improvement and development of the operational running of the UK business.
Sam has over 30 years’ experience in the UK recruitment sector, and previously ran APSCo’s legal and public affairs offering. Prior to joining APSCo in May 2013, Sam owned and ran a legal services company and held senior management positions within the recruitment sector.

James Osborne
James is an award winning business consultant, advisor and entrepreneur, with an international board level background in the staffing and recruitment sector, ultimately as GM within one of the largest HR and Recruitment service providers in Australia.
As Chairman of The Recruitment Network, James works with recruitment business leaders, helping them to achieve significant growth, performance improvement and competitive advantages acting as a Non-Executive Director, consultant, trainer and strategist for numerous fast growth recruitment businesses.

Louise Triance
Industry hub, recruitment industry fixer, host of recruitment events and technology showcases as well as a trained psychometric assessor.
Louise created, and runs, the UK Recruiter knowledge network which was established back before recruitment networking even existed. The network is the most comprehensive set of information, services and links to all in the UK recruitment industry.
Over the past 20 years she has hosted hundreds of events for recruiters, blogged regularly for more than 15 years and published in excess of 1000 weekly newsletters to an organically grown network of 30,000+ recruitment professionals.
